§ 32-30-7-15 — Owner of real property; payment of costs; surety; abatement of indecent nuisance; showing good faith; discharge of preliminary injunction
Indiana·Title 32 PROPERTY·Art. 30 CAUSES OF ACTION CONCERNING REAL·Ch. 7 Actions for Indecent Nuisances
(a)The owner of real property that has been
closed or is to be closed under this chapter may appear after the filing
of the complaint and before the hearing on the application for a
permanent injunction and do the following:
(1)Pay all costs incurred.
(2)File a bond with sureties to be approved by the court:
(A)in the full value of the property to be ascertained by the
court; and
(B)conditioned upon the owner immediately abating the
indecent nuisance and preventing the indecent nuisance from
being established or kept until the decision of the court is
rendered on the application for a permanent injunction.
